PRM makes a good product from what i hear (prmracing.com)...but what i'm gonna do is this, you tell me what u think:<P>take out the airbox and stock intake piping. leave MAF sensor with the pipe going from the MAF to the throlltle body in place...get a 3" silicone fitting from home depot. put the fitting on the MAF. now, Ractive (Toucan industries) makes a high flow conical filter with a heat shield on it....attach this filter to the silicone fitting...now attach another silicone fitting to the "suction" end of the filter. now route some 3" PVC from HOME DEPOT

to the space behind/underneath the headlamp, using 45 degree bend pieces and straight sections, piece it together, and figure it out...i think it'll work pretty well. comments? suggestions? bring 'em

..i'm open to ideas
